{M-H-O} Sena - Clean Bowled by Asha Bhosle



Playback singer Asha Bhonsle believes that Mumbai belongs to all. And when she said this, Maharashtra Navanirman Sena (MNS) Raj Thackeray was listening from the audience.

"Mumbai belongs to all of India," said Bhonsle at a cultural programme organised by a Marathi TV channel on Sunday evening in Pune.

"No one can snatch the job of a man who works here (in Mumbai) from morning to evening. Our people (Maharashtrians) should also show the readiness to work hard," she said when the programme host and interviewer Sudhir Gadgi, asked her whether Mumbai was turning ugly because of people coming in.

Thackeray did not to react and was later seen chatting with the singer.

"People are bound to flock to Mumbai as Hindustan belongs to all. Those who work hard here become prosperous. I also worked in my field with determination to earn success. I have sung in all Indian languages but I am a proud Maharashtrian," she said.

Shiv Sena executive president Uddhav Thackeray on Wednesday refrained from reacting to legendary singer Asha Bhosale's remarks that 'India belongs to all Indians.'

She had made the remarks in Pune on Sunday. "Those present at the function should have reacted," Thackeray told reporters when asked for his reaction without naming his estranged cousin and MNS president Raj Thackeray.

The MNS chief was among the guests at the function. Earlier, Shiv Sena had criticised master blaster Sachin Tendulkar and industrialist Mukesh Ambani for their "Mumbai for all" comments.
